Comparing Pontoon Boats: Aluminum vs. Fiberglass vs. Beachcat
Choosing the ideal pontoon boat can feel daunting, especially when evaluating the distinct hull substances. Aluminum pontoons provide a well-established blend of resilience and relative lightweight handling, often demonstrating appropriate for rough situations. Fiberglass pontoons, on the other hand, have a tendency to be better finished and more subdued traveling, although they might be a bit heavier and possibly more costly to mend. Finally, Beachcats, incorporating their unique dual-hull configuration, deliver outstanding steadiness and area, making them terrific for entertaining, but their bigger size can restrict control in crowded spaces.
{Pontoon Boats 2024: Innovations and Premier Options
The pontoon craft market in 2024 is presenting some notable trends, with companies focusing on upgraded performance, comfort, and eco-friendly solutions. We're witnessing a increase in triple-tube configurations, providing even greater stability and volume. Highly-rated models this year showcase the Bennington SWB23, lauded for its superior finishes and refined ride, the Harris MTX230, recognized for its adaptable layout and strong construction, and the Sun Tracker Party Barge 22, a fantastic option for value-seeking buyers.
